The MAG-7 | Prism Terrace is a vibrant, art-inspired CS2 skin known for its colorful geometric tiling and modern decorative style. Its lively mosaic patterns appeal to players who enjoy bright, expressive cosmetics with strong artistic flair.
Visual Description
Prism Terrace features an array of multicolored tiles arranged in a structured geometric layout. Shades of teal, yellow, coral, and deep blue combine to form a dynamic, pattern-rich design reminiscent of contemporary mosaic art. The colors are bold yet carefully balanced, giving the weapon a handcrafted, architectural feel. Wear levels soften the tile edges and slightly mute the palette, but the decorative integrity of the skin remains intact across all floats.

Price Formation Factors
Value is influenced by float quality, saturation of the tile colors, and general market demand for artistic skins. Low-float versions typically retain more vivid coloration and sharper tile transitions. Broader trends involving bright or decorative skins may also impact trading prices.
FAQ
Does Prism Terrace have pattern variations?
No, the geometric layout is consistent across all items.
Is this a bright skin?
Yes, it features bold and lively colors.
Does wear change the design significantly?
Wear mainly dulls the colors but retains the mosaic structure.
